Jacek Odrowąż (1183-1257) was one of the first Dominicans in Poland. He is called the Apostle of the Slavs and the Light from Silesia. He received the habit from the hands of St Dominic, the founder of the order, in the Church of St Sabina at the Aventine. At the entrance to the Dominican monastery, which adjoins the church of St Sabina, a plaque in Italian and Polish recalls Jacek Odrowąż.
In the church itself there is also a chapel dedicated to Jack Odrowąż, with a painting depicting the moment he was ordained by St Dominic.
